Speaking of which, an online music plan like Rhapsody works great for people like me (and probably like you) who have high-speed connections to the Internet most of the time. $9.95/month for unlimited access to a whole lot of tracks. Works for me. If you've got esoteric tastes, then your favorite music might not be in their catalog yet, but my taste in popular music isn't that adventurous, and I don't expect any online store to hold enough classical music recordings to satisfy classical music fans (like me).
